Certified organic by Québec Vrai.

Fresh, dwarf beans that are very hardy. The plants are beautiful with their deep mauve hues, and the flowers, also mauve, are very pretty. Ideal for regions with cold nights. The beans turn dark green when cooked. They are tender and sweet, whether raw or cooked.

Harvest when the beans are round but thin . If the pods remain on the plant for too long, the beans will become fibrous and mushy.

Planting - Free farming and gardening icons Outdoor sowing: Sow directly in the ground in spring. 1 cm deep. 3 cm between seeds. Beans can be sown early in the season, as soon as the risk of frost has passed.

Seed - Free nature icons Germination: 7 days. Temperature above 10 ° C.
